Arkansas’ Alana Uriell was named second-team All-SEC and Summar Roachell was selected for the conference’s community service team, the league office announced Thursday.

Uriell, a junior from Carlsbad, Calif., won her first individual title at the Maryb S. Kauth Invitational in San Antonio this season and leads the University of Arkansas, Fayetteville with a 72.04 stroke average.

Roachell, a senior from Conway, was named to the SEC Community Service team for the third consecutive season.

The No. 13 Razorbacks will make their 16th NCAA regional appearance starting Monday at the Columbus (Ohio) Regional hosted by Ohio State.
